Valve guides are critical for maintaining correct valve stem movement, sealing and combustion chamber integrity. Worn guides can lead to increased oil usage, blue smoke from the exhaust, valve mis-alignment and poor engine performance. Replacing with a correctly sized oversize guide restores engine health and reliability.
When and why to replace:
• Engine rebuild or cylinder head removal for any reason.
• Excessive valve stem play, oil consumption or exhaust smoking.
• Depending on bore wear after valve seat or guide replacement (oversize required).
• When the original guide is out of tolerance following decades of service.
